Cantaritos Recipe

Refreshing Cantaritos are a traditional Mexican drink infused with fresh citrus juices, aromatic tequila and bubbly grapefruit soda.

Ingredients

  • 2 ounces tequila blanco or reposado
  • 1 ounce orange juice freshly squeezed
  • 1/2 ounce lemon juice freshly squeezed
  • 1/2 ounce lime juice freshly squeezed
  • 3 to 4 ounces grapefruit soda

  • crushed ice
For the Rim:
  • Salt or Chili lime powder (like Tajin) or chili powder
To Garnish:
  • Lemon lime and/or grapefruit slices
  • fresh mint optional

Instructions

    Cup of Yum
  1. If you will be serving this drink in traditional clay cups, soak them in cold water for 15 minutes before making the drink.
  2. Rub lime around the rim of the clay cup. Place the salt or chili lime powder on a plate and dip the rim of the cup.
  3. Fill the clay cup with crushed ice. Add the tequila, orange juice, lemon juice and lime juice. Add the grapefruit soda and give it a quick stir. Garnish and serve.
